NOVINKA: Získej 40 hodin praktických dovedností s AI – ZDARMA ke každému akreditovanému kurzu!

iOS - Vyvíjíme mobilní aplikace ve Swift - Online kurz

Online kurz se věnuje vývoje iOS mobilních aplikací v jazyce Swift aplikací pro chytré telefony a tablety Apple se systémem iOS s využitím nástroje Xcode.

Syntax jazyka samozřejmě vychází z angličtiny. Pro pohodlnější výuku jsou však naše Swift tutoriály kompletně v češtině. Nabité znalosti si pak ověříš v závěrečném kvízu. Po absolvování kurzu získáš certifikát.

26 lekcí

1 vědomostních testů

Certifikát absolventa

Co se v kurzu naučíš?

Budeš umět efektivně použít technologie pro tvorbu UI a tvořit základní mobilní aplikace. Moderní kurz nabitý interaktivními příklady rozšíří tvou business logiku a nakopne tě směrem k platu až 110.000 Kč.

Swift tutoriál tě naučí všechny nutné základy vývoje mobilních aplikací pro iOS. Podíváš se, jak se tvoří UI, jak komponenty propojit s kódem a jak funguje navigace na další stránky aplikace. Detailně se naučíš využít komponentu TableView, což je jedna z nejdůležitějších UI komponent. Dozvíš se také, jak si usnadnit práci využitím hotových balíčků, které ti pomohou s barvami, zpracováním souborů JSON, HTTP requesty a další. Vybrat si můžeš z několika způsobů ukládání dat.

Naučíš se tvořit tzv. autolayouty, kdy pomocí omezení nastavuješ komponentám relativní velikost, aby byly korektně zobrazovány na různě velkých zařízeních. Vše si vyzkoušíš při programování jednoduché kalkulačky. Poté přijdou na řadu balíčky (pods), umožňující do projektu vložit funkcionalitu, kterou již někdo naprogramoval. K tomu využiješ software pro správu externích knihoven CocoaPods.

Následovat bude práce na aplikaci ToDo, díky které si můžeš udělat svůj seznam úkolů. Při tvorbě aplikace pochopíš, jak data serializovat a deserializovat. Samotné ukládání dat vyřešíš pomocí modelů Core Data, ale možná více oceníš využití databáze připojené k projektu. Na aplikaci pro předpověď počasí se naučíš, jak využít data GPS nebo úložiště UserDefaults a budeš moci pokračovat k tématu animací.

V dalším bloku kurzu se dozvíš, jak vytvořit celou aplikaci skrze Swift, tedy kódem bez pomoci Main.storyboard a rozhraní Builder. V závěru se pak budeš v krátkosti věnovat např. barevným režimům, vložení mapy do projektu a tvorbě vlastního view pro anotaci, jehož zobrazení si tedy budeš moci 100% přizpůsobit.

Na úplný závěr si znalosti prověříš ve vědomostním testu a Swift tutoriál bude u konce stažením certifikátu v PDF.

Online tutoriály Swift

-21% Cena: 625 Kč 495 Kč
Sleva končí 10. srpna v 23:59

Začít kurz zdarma Koupí PRO verze kurzu získáš trvalý přístup k lekcím a cvičením označeným štítkem PRO a také možnost absolvovat testy.
Vyvíjíme aplikace pro iOS v jazyce Swift
Tvorba UI a seznámení se základními komponentami
Swift UI pro různé displeje a Autolayout
Jednoduchá kalkulačka pro iOS ve Swift
-21% Autolayout a StackView - Praktické ukázky
Seznámení se s důležitou komponentou TableView
Neobjevujte kolo, použijte CocoaPods
-21% Když jedna obrazovka nestačí - Navigace v iOS
-21% Vytvoření ToDo aplikace (úkolníčku) pro iOS s ukládáním dat
-21% ToDo aplikace pro iOS ve Swift - Plnění a serializace
-21% ToDo aplikace pro iOS ve Swift - Úvod do Core Data
-21% Tvorba iOS aplikace na počasí - GUI a základní třídy
-21% Tvorba iOS aplikace na počasí - JSON a GPS
-21% Tvorba iOS aplikace na počasí - Úložiště UserDefaults
-21% Tvorba iOS aplikace na počasí - Finální úpravy
-21% Úvod do animací v iOS
-21% Animace v iOS a Swift podruhé
-21% Úvod do uživatelského rozhraní 100 % v kódu s Auto Layout
-21% UI 100 % v kódu - První constraints a view debugging
-21% UI 100 % v kódu - Stažení receptu pomocí URLSession
-21% UI 100 % v kódu - Dokončení základní funkcionality
-21% UI 100 % v kódu - První seznámení s Dynamic Type
-21% UI 100 % v kódu - Dokončení aplikace
-21% Jak na podporu Dark Mode v iOS aplikacích
-21% Úvod do práce s mapami v iOS a Swift
-21% Vytvoření vlastní anotace pro MapView komponentu
-21% Vlastní detail po otevření anotace v MapView a Swift
-21% Kvíz - Vývoj pro iOS ve Swift
Tvůj certifikát e-learning kurzu Vývoj pro iOS ve Swift
Zdrojákoviště Swift - iOS


 

Aktivity